#0d0991 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d0991 is composed of 5.1% red, 3.5%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 241.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 30.2%. #0d0991 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a12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#0d0991 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d0991 has RGB values of R:13, G:9,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 854417.

Shades and Tints of #0d0991
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010110 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d0991
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4a50 is the less saturated color, while #070397 is the most saturated one.
